The Importance of Personal Branding for Career Success
Personal branding refers to the process of making and maintaining an image of yourself in the minds of other people. In today’s highly competitive employment market, personal branding is a must-have instrument for success in your career. A strong personal brand will make you stand out and differentiate yourself from others no matter if you’re seeking for a job or advance in your current one. What is personal branding?
Personal branding is all about self-packaging. It’s about gaining control of how others perceive you professionally, by highlighting your unique skills and capabilities. A professional image that is strong and distinctive creates an impression that allows potential employers to determine what makes you different from others in your particular field.
What is the importance of personal branding for career success?
Your personal brand is the thing people say about you, even when you aren’t. It doesn’t matter if you concentrate on constructing it deliberately or not, people always form an opinion about the person you are as a professional by their interactions with you both offline and online.
Differentiating yourself in today’s job market from other candidates is crucial. Today, companies are seeking people who match their image. They are looking for people who have established themselves through compelling storytelling on social media platforms, such as LinkedIn and Twitter, platforms that were created exclusively for professional networking.
Without establishing your personal brand identity by defining your unique skillset through practical examples posted online, along with genuine testimonials from work colleagues and hiring managers, they will frequently struggle to differentiate from other qualified candidates.
It takes more than an impressive resume and cover letter to establish a solid brand. You have to be actively promoting your brand through different channels. It is important to establish a strong identity to be able to stand out in important situations, like salary negotiations or annual performance evaluations, which can influence your professional career.
How to create a strong personal brand
Here are some ways to make a strong personal brand:
Your brand’s identity should be defined:
Start by defining the brand’s personality. It is possible to identify your distinct value proposition by combining internal and external evaluation.
Find out what makes you stand out? What has helped you overcome difficulties? Once you have identified these characteristics, apply them to shape your online and offline presence in a uniform manner to the greatest extent you are able.
Use social media to your advantage
Social media is a channel that is being utilized very frequently by job applicants today - make sure to utilize platforms such as LinkedIn or Twitter! Make sure to include all pertinent details, whether they are news or discussion that is relevant to your sector. Post visual content of high quality that bolsters your knowledge into the industry. The grammar and punctuation should be correct.
Discuss ideas with others.
Regularly share unique insights on the topics of your expertise via podcasts or blogs. Engage readers who post comments on the article using any online feedback channel; this will lead to positive conversations. Not only will the content resonate with people, they might also be interested in inviting you to speak at upcoming events – a perfect chance to showcase your skills!
Contribute and Be Visible:
It’s vital not only to strive for visibility within inside industry networking circles but also outside! Participating in events like workshops, conferences and participating in community initiatives that relate to the industry is an excellent way to demonstrate your enthusiasm for it. It also lets you know that you care about the success of your business.
